Test: The tPump XL battery air pump from Coolado
We had previously tested a battery air pump from Bosch and now the focus is on a new model from the Coolado company. The tPump XL is the heaviest pump in the brand's range and can be classified under the banner "semi-professional". This is because the pump distinguishes itself from the competition by its pumping speed and complete equipment.
What is it?
A portable air pump with an internal battery that can be charged via the mains or a USB port. There is also the option to charge via a cigarette lighter in the car. The pump is multifunctional because it is suitable for inflating car tires, motorcycle tires, bicycle tires, caravan and camper tires or a football.
In contrast to the competitors' devices, the Coolado tPump XL is equipped with a double cylinder, which increases the pump flow considerably. The regular pumps that you can buy here and there work fine, but it takes a very long time to put pressure on a tire. Suppose you have to inflate four car tires, then you will quickly be busy for 15 minutes.
Also for motorcycles?
Yes. The device is also made for motorcycle tires, including those of a dirt bike. So the tPump XL is suitable to take with you to the cross, but it can also be stored perfectly in your backpack or suitcase of your road motorcycle. It is crucial for a motocross or enduro rider to be able to quickly pressurize or re-inflate tires after replacing a flat inner tube. In addition, the pump can be used as a flashlight, warning lamp, SOS lamp and as a charger for your mobile phone. Inside there is a powerful motor that drives two cylinders to quickly pressurize a tire with a lot of flow. You can reduce pressure with the handy valve on the tire inflator.
What's in the package?
The least you can say about this pump is that it is very fully equipped. In addition to the pump itself, the box contains a range of accessories for bicycle tires, car and motorcycle tires, sports balls, a charger for a cigarette lighter, a USB cable and a charger for the mains.
Strong figures
Coolado claims that a bicycle tire can be brought from 12 to 0 bar in 3 seconds. Inflating a car tire to 2.4 bar would only take 2:30 minutes. That requires a test. We took a bicycle and a dirt bike rear wheel and did the test in the video below.
The verdict
This pump completely lives up to its promises. Motocross riders constantly play with tire pressure and with this device, quickly inflating or releasing pressure is child's play. There is one downside. When setting the pressure you have little time to start the pump, the indicated pressure quickly returns to zero. For the rest, nothing but praise, the device does what it promises. She pumps 40 liters per minute and can inflate a flat car tire in 2,5 minutes. The tPump XL is suitable for the tires of an SUV, minibus, camper, caravan, car, motorcycle, bicycle, and sports balls.
